Driving the Future of Outdoor Exploration
Ford Motor Company’s Bronco Sport is teaming up with The Dyrt for its Spring 2025 campaign, promising to elevate the camping experience with three key Title Partner initiatives.
State Parks Collection: A carefully curated collection offering campers a guide to some of the nation’s best state parks.
Glamping Awards PR Program: A unique, community-driven awards program that highlights destinations where comfort meets nature, creating a luxurious camping experience.
Dyrt Alerts: A groundbreaking feature that sends real-time notifications to campers when spots become available at sold-out campgrounds, making it easier for outdoor enthusiasts to book hard-to-access destinations.
This collaboration aims to cater to both seasoned explorers and beginners, reinforcing the Bronco Sport’s mission to make outdoor adventures accessible for everyone.
